Subject: Ownership change — zero-downtime schema migrations

Hi all,

Effective next sprint, ownership of the Ledgerline zero-downtime migration tooling is moving off the platform team. Release cuts should continue to include the dual-write verification step; nothing changes procedurally. Please route all migration gating questions and sign-off requests to the new owner, whose name is listed below.

signatory, yahog-badug: Quenix Ulaael

## Timeline — 14:20

Encoding sniffer in Textgrove upload pipeline began misclassifying UTF-16 files as Latin-1 after the detector library bump. Plugin callbacks received mangled payloads; three external plugins crashed on decode. Rolled back detector to prior version at 14:41. Plugin authors should pin against the rollback build, identified by the token below.

session token of kahag-bawip = htk6_729d08

Subject: Sweeper key rotation

Hi all, welcome to the team. The Grovekeeper orphaned-resource sweeper had its credentials rotated this morning as part of the quarterly schedule. The old key stops working at the end of the week. Update any local scripts that query the sweeper's audit endpoint. The new key for the Grovekeeper internal API is:

service key, bagag-tadup: kto15_H38T3Yn0x1gqCew